Transaction 34ed4f8658616df0fe0e7bbbeb3e572a57cbf349108c821f52cd5e43821d3d24
1 Input
1 Output
-
34ed4f8658616df0fe0e7bbbeb3e572a57cbf349108c821f52cd5e43821d3d24:0
- value
- 501636
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 939100ae51f6df05a6124dc51aad1b98ef4870ea OP_EQUALVERIFY OP_CHECKSIG
- address
- 1ETG3AJx8pf17fjz6BJHaq2yZwNqtA1j8H